So far this weekend has had two really great weddings. The first was on Friday night at The Madison South in Covington. Joe and Lisa were married in the "Loft Chapel" with twinkle lights and candle light. The Madison is a nearly perfect place to get married. They leave no detail unattended from the perfect table settings to the spotless windows.
My second wedding was at the Renaissance Faire. Grace and Richard were joined by many family and friends who helped them celebrate in only the style that the Faire can afford. They did a really cool candle ceremony - Richard's Mom lit a single candle and then all of the couples grown children came forward and filled an empty container with different colored waxes. They then lit the new candle from the single flame. It was a very good thing to include all of their kids in the ceremony.
The Bride and Groom looked like the King and Queen of the day.
As it turns out I knew Grace's daughter, Diana and her Husband Kenny. It is truly a small world!
